Transaction 34bcc907030c816b07c028fe10666d17a83b4e217d59eeedaca4306de3839c3e

1 Input
2 Outputs
  • 34bcc907030c816b07c028fe10666d17a83b4e217d59eeedaca4306de3839c3e:0
  • value  6823
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• 34bcc907030c816b07c028fe10666d17a83b4e217d59eeedaca4306de3839c3e:1
  • value  675045
    address  1KbEcHHej2wJYSFZxCoQQxa5JU3wk8DL15